Abstract

The utility model discloses a kind of denoising structures of recording studio wall, including metope, also wrap fixed plate, sound-proof material, puigging and the double layer glass being connect with metope, the double layer glass is connect with puigging viscosity, the puigging is connect with sound-proof material viscosity, is provided with to clamp the clamping piece of double layer glass, sound-proof material and puigging in the fixed plate;Double layer glass, sound-proof material and puigging are clamped in fixed plate by clamping piece, carry out multiple sound insulation structure, noise is reduced and enters in recording studio, reduces influence of the noise to recording, improves the quality of recording.

A kind of denoising structure of recording studio wall
Technical field
The utility model is related to recording studio field, more particularly to a kind of denoising structure of recording studio wall.
Background technology
Recording studio is called recording studio, it is the special record that people build to create specific playback environ-ment acoustic condition Sound field institute is the recording place for recording film, song, music etc., and the acoustic characteristic of recording studio is for record and its product Quality play a very important role.
But recording studio periphery is influenced there is also very much, such as except recording studio building, produced by vehicular traffic, aircraft etc. Traffic noise;Within building, but the noise except recording studio, loudly talk sound, it is on and off duty when confused noise Deng.
Numerous reasons form noise, affect the quality of recording to a certain extent, influence to cause greatly recording work It influences.
Utility model content
In view of the deficienciess of the prior art, the purpose of this utility model is to provide a kind of noise reduction knots of recording studio wall Structure has the advantages that improve recording quality.
The above-mentioned technical purpose of the utility model technical scheme is that:
A kind of denoising structure of recording studio wall including metope, also wraps the fixed plate being connect with metope, sound-proof material, sound insulation Layer and double layer glass, the double layer glass are connect with puigging viscosity, and the puigging connects with sound-proof material viscosity It connects, is provided with to clamp the clamping piece of double layer glass, sound-proof material and puigging in the fixed plate.
Using the above scheme, double layer glass, sound-proof material and puigging are clamped in fixed plate by clamping piece, Multiple sound insulation structure is carried out, noise is reduced and enters in recording studio, reduces influence of the noise to recording, improves the quality of recording.
Preferably, the puigging includes plasterboard and damping sound panel, the damping sound panel and double layer glass Viscosity connection, the opposite side of sound panel are connect with plasterboard viscosity, and the plasterboard and damping sound panel are surrounded by metal frame.
Using the above scheme, it by the damping sound panel being arranged between plasterboard and double layer glass, reduces double-deck Hollow glass is conducted to the vibrations of plasterboard, effectively prevents the transmission of acoustic energy;Plasterboard has lightweight, sound insulation, fire prevention, resistance The features such as firing, is easy for installation, the weight of while sound insulation noise abatement, can prevent fires, is fire-retardant, mitigating curtain wall, reduces building load, Extend the service life of curtain wall;The surrounding of plasterboard and damping sound panel is further protected by metal frame, reduces damage Rate.
Preferably, the clamping piece includes being rotatably installed in screw in fixed plate, slided on the screw be provided with Fixed plate forms the first pressing plate of grasping part.
Using the above scheme, the airborne size of clamping is adjusted by rotary screw rod, by sound-proof material, puigging and installation Double layer glass is installed successively, then rotary screw, controls the first presser motion, and support with the outer wall of double layer glass It connects, double layer glass, sound-proof material and puigging and fixed plate is compressed, which are fixed on metope;Reversely Rotary screw rod so that pressing plate is detached from the side wall of puigging, then successively takes double layer glass, puigging and sound-proof material Go out.
Preferably, the flexible pad of end set of first pressing plate.
Using the above scheme, increase the frictional force between pressing plate and double layer glass, the stabilization of further reinforcement structure Property.
Preferably, the extrusion for compressing sound-proof material end is provided on the metal frame.
Using the above scheme, the end of sound-proof material is squeezed by extrusion so that the end of sound-proof material is flushed with puigging, Further strengthen the tightness of sound-proof material and sound insulating member, strengthen soundproof effect.
Preferably, the extrusion includes the torsional spring being mounted on metal frame, and the other end of the torsional spring, which is connected with, to be used for Press the second pressing plate of sound-proof material end.
Using the above scheme, the second pressing plate is flipped up first, while coupled torsional spring is driven to rotate, it then will be every Sound cotton connect with metal frame viscosity, then pressing plate is controlled to downwardly turn over, and pressing plate compresses the end of sound-proof material so that the end of sound-proof material It is flushed with puigging, further strengthens the erasure effect of the structure.
Preferably, the adjacent surface undulate of the sound-proof material and puigging.
Using the above scheme, wavy surfaces are into egg tray shape, by sound wave convolution among wave crest, so as to weaken, disappearing, So as to strengthen soundproof effect.
Preferably, the outer wall viscosity of first pressing plate is connected with sound-absorbing anticollision Soft Roll.
Using the above scheme, attract anticollision Soft Roll that there is sqouynd absorption lowering noise, sound insulation, fire-retardant, moisture-proof, mould proof, mothproof etc., It can also be with indoor decorative effect perfect adaptation.
In conclusion the utility model having the beneficial effect that in contrast to the prior art:By clamping piece by double layer hollow glass Glass, sound-proof material and puigging are clamped in fixed plate, carry out multiple sound insulation structure, are reduced noise and are entered in recording studio, reduce Influence of the noise to recording improves the quality of recording.

Specific embodiment
The utility model is described in further detail below in conjunction with attached drawing.
With reference to shown in Fig. 1, a kind of denoising structure of recording studio wall including metope 8, is further included and is fixed on metope 8 Fixed plate 1, sound-proof material 2, puigging 3 and double layer glass 4.Fixed plate 1 is made of steel plate, double layer glass 4 with every 3 viscosity connection of sound-absorbing layer, puigging 3 are connect with sound-proof material 2 by chloroprene rubber adhesive viscosity.
Shown referring to Figures 1 and 2, the side undulate adjacent with puigging 3 of sound-proof material 2, sound-proof material 2 has excellent Heat-insulating property, sound insulation and noise reducing performance and efficient and light weight and antibacterial and mouldproof, it is ageing-resistant, it is anticorrosive the features such as, can effectively hinder Only sound transmission, and the weight of the structure is alleviated, the load of metope 8 is alleviated, extends the service life of metope 8, into one Wavy surfaces are walked into egg tray shape, by sound wave convolution among wave crest, so as to weaken or even disappear, so as to strengthen sound insulation effect Fruit.
Puigging 3 includes plasterboard 31 and damping sound panel 32, and plasterboard 31 passes through neoprene with damping sound panel 32 Adhesive viscosity connects, and the opposite side of damping sound panel 32 is connect with 31 viscosity of plasterboard, and plasterboard 31 is with lightweight, sound insulation, Fire prevention, it is fire-retardant, it is easy for installation the features such as, while sound insulation noise abatement, can prevent fires, it is fire-retardant, reduce metope 8 and bear burdens, Extend the service life of metope 8.And plasterboard 31 and damping sound panel 32 are surrounded by metal frame 33, and metal frame 33 is L-shaped, For protecting the surrounding of plasterboard 31 and damping sound panel 32, their damage probability is reduced.
And it is coated with chloroprene rubber adhesive between double layer glass 4 and damping sound panel 32 to be bonded, strengthen double The leakproofness of layer hollow glass 4 and damping sound panel 32.
It is noted that damping sound panel 32 is arranged between double layer glass 4 and plasterboard 31, reduce in bilayer Vibrations between empty glass 4 and plasterboard 31 effectively prevent the propagation of noise.
It is provided with to clamp the clamping piece 5 of double layer glass 4, sound-proof material 2 and puigging 3, clamping in fixed plate 1 Part 5 includes the screw 51 being rotatably installed in fixed plate 1, and the first pressing plate 52 is slidably connected on screw 51, and the first pressing plate 52 is in L Shape, the side setting and cushion that the first pressing plate 52 is abutted with double layer glass 4(It is not marked in figure), the first pressing plate 52 it is outer Side is connected with sound-absorbing anticollision Soft Roll 7 by chloroprene rubber adhesive viscosity, and the outside of sound-absorbing anticollision Soft Roll 7 is arc-shaped, and sound-absorbing is prevented Hitting Soft Roll 7 has the function of sqouynd absorption lowering noise, sound insulation, fire-retardant, moisture-proof, mould proof, mothproof etc., moreover it is possible to indoor decorative effect perfection knot It closes, strengthens the aesthetics of recording studio.
With reference to shown in Fig. 3 and Fig. 4,33 end set of metal frame is useful for compressing the extrusion 6 of 2 end of sound-proof material, squeezes Part 6 includes the groove for being arranged on 33 end of metal frame, and torsional spring 61 is rotatablely equipped in groove, and the other end connection of torsional spring 61 is useful In the second pressing plate 62 for pressing 2 end of sound-proof material, the second pressing plate 62 is set along the length direction of sound-proof material 2.
Match it is noted that the avris of bilateral hollow glass, metal frame 33 and sound-proof material 2 is provided with screw 51 The notch of conjunction.
Use process:
During installation, the second pressing plate 62 is rotated first, torsional spring 61 is driven to rotate, then the neoprene on the side Tu of sound-proof material 2 Then sound-proof material 2 with 3 viscosity of puigging connect, then unclamps the second pressing plate 62, the second pressing plate 62 passes through torsion by rubber adhesive Spring 61 resets so that the second pressing plate 62 is pressed on the end of sound-proof material 2, the neoprene on the side Tu of double layer glass 4 Adhesive so that the side of double layer glass 4 is abutted with puigging 3, and is connected by chloroprene rubber adhesive viscosity;So Screw 51 is driven afterwards, and the first pressing plate 52 of driving is directed away from the movement of 1 direction of fixed plate, adjusts grasping part and becomes larger, then will be double Layer hollow glass 4, sound-proof material 2 and puigging 3 are placed in grasping part, and pass through chlorine between sound-proof material 2 and fixed plate 1 Buna adhesive viscosity connects, and then rotates backward screw 51, and the first pressing plate 52 of control is moved towards 1 direction of fixed plate, made Obtain the outside that the first pressing plate 52 is pressed on double layer glass 4;Then sound-absorbing anticollision Soft Roll 7 is glued by chloroprene rubber adhesive It is connected in 52 outside of the first pressing plate;Then fixed plate 1 is sticked on metope 8 by chloroprene rubber adhesive.
